To remove the first character in a cell you can use the REPLACE function In the example shown the formula in D5 is REPLACE A1 1 1 Generic formula REPLACE A1 1 N Explanation This formula uses the REPLACE function to replace the first character in a cell with an empty string

1 Combine RIGHT and LEN to Remove the First Character from the Value Using a combination of RIGHT and LEN is the most suitable way to remove the first character from a cell or from a text string This formula simply skips the first character from the text provided and returns the rest of the characters

One method to remove the first character in Excel is by using a formula Follow these steps First select the cell or cells you want to modify Next click on the cell where you want to output the modified data Now type the formula RIGHT A1 LEN A1 1 in the output cell Remember A1 is the cell you want to
